Pharmacology of polymorphic variants of the human 5-HT1A receptor
Biochemical Pharmacology, 2004The 5-HT1A receptor is a critical mediator of serotonergic (5-HT) function. We have identified 13 potential single nucleotide polymorphisms resulting in amino acid changes throughout the human 5-HT1A receptor. The pharmacological profiles of these 13 polymorphic variants were then characterized using a high-throughput assay based on ligand-dependent ...

[Presynaptic 5-HT1A receptors in immunomodulation].
Rossiiskii fiziologicheskii zhurnal imeni I.M. Sechenova, 2007It is shown that a selective agonist of 5-HT1A receptors 8-OH-DPAT in a low dose (0.1 mg/kg), which is known to affect mainly the presynaptic 5-HT1A receptors increased the immune response at the peak of reactions (the forth or fifth day after immunization with sheep red blood cells - SRBC) in CBA mice and Wistar rats.
